Juventus linked with switch for young Serbian defender Strahinja PavlovicJuvefc.com

Although the summer transfer market is still very advanced, Juventus is already keeping an eye on several names with a view to the future.

According to Gazzetta dello Sport via Calciomercato, the Italians are closely following 21-year-old Strahinja Pavlovic.

The source claims that the Old Lady has identified the young Serb as a possible candidate for the left-back position.

Like Dusan Vlahovic, the defender is a young Partizan product who left the Serbian capital at a young age to make a name for himself on the continental scene.

Pavlovic signed for Monaco in 2020 and embarked on several loan spells during his time with the principality.

Last summer, Red Bull Salzburg wasted 7 million euros for his services. However, the Austrians are reportedly willing to sell for a quick windfall, pricing the player at between €20m and €25m.

Pavlovic has so far made eight league appearances this season, scoring one goal and providing one assist in the process. He has also started all four of Salzburg’s Champions League games.

The source adds that in addition to the great Serbian defender, Juventus are tracking four other defenders.

Federico Cherubini’s shortlist includes Eintracht Frankfurt’s Evan Ndicka, Fiorentina’s Igor, Arsenal’s Gabriel and Spezia’s Jakub Kiwior.
